Flake on Trump: ‘We Will Get Through This and When We Do, There Will Be Much Work to Repair the Damage’

‘It is a measure of how far we have fallen fighting for the basic ideas of American liberty and the preservation of basic norms such as the attorney general is not the president’s personal lawyer’

EXCERPT:

FLAKE: “Over the past several months I have had occasion to take to the Senate floor to describe with alarm the state of our democracy as I see it. Simple acts of conscience have never seem more important. Of course it seems at times, that speaking in measured tones in the face of the routine vandalism to our democratic norms is about the same as whispering into a hurricane. But we must speak out. For a politics that keeps us silent when we should speak is worthless in the defense of the things we hold most dear. As in article of faith I believe that one -- if one voice can do such profound damage to our values and to civic life, then one voice can also repair the damage. One voice can call us to a higher idea of America. One voice can act as a beacon to help us find ourselves once again, after this terrible fever breaks. And it will break. We will get through this. And when we do, there will be much work to repair the damage."
